Material Durability

Material durability plays an essential role when selecting vegan work boots, as you want footwear that withstands tough conditions and daily wear. What materials should you look for? High-quality synthetics like polyurethane or recycled plastics offer strength similar to leather. How can you guarantee your boots last longer? Check if the materials have abrasion resistance treatments to handle rough environments. Why is breathability important? It prevents moisture buildup, which can cause synthetic materials to break down faster. What construction features help durability? Reinforced seams and stitching reduce the chance of separation during use. How do you maintain your boots? Regular cleaning and conditioning with vegan-friendly products keep materials in good shape and extend lifespan. This approach helps you pick boots made to last.

Waterproof Capabilities

Comfort is important, but keeping your feet dry during wet conditions also plays a big role in how well your vegan work boots perform. Why prioritize waterproof capabilities? Wet feet can cause discomfort and reduce your efficiency on the job. To guarantee dryness, look for these features:

  • Materials with waterproof protection, like synthetic membranes (Gore-Tex) or breathable waterproof linings, block moisture without trapping sweat.
  • Sealed or welded seams prevent water from seeping inside, maintaining a dry interior.
  • Rubber outsoles elevate your boots above puddles and provide water resistance while improving stability.

How do you maintain these boots? Clean them regularly and apply water-repellent sprays as needed. By focusing on these elements, you’ll select boots that keep your feet dry and comfortable in any wet environment.

Safety Features

Since your safety is a top priority on the job, you’ll want to focus on specific protective features when choosing vegan work boots. What safety aspects should you consider?

  • Toe protection: Look for composite or steel toe caps to shield your feet from impact and compression hazards.
  • Slip resistance: Opt for boots with slip-resistant outsoles that maintain grip on slippery or uneven surfaces.
  • Electrical hazard protection: This feature guards against accidental shocks when working near live electrical circuits.
  • Ankle support: Select boots designed to stabilize your ankles, reducing injury risk during demanding physical tasks.
  • Waterproofing: Waterproof materials keep your feet dry and comfortable in wet work conditions, contributing indirectly to your safety.

Can Vegan Work Boots Be Resoled or Repaired Easily?

Yes, you can resole or repair many vegan work boots, but it depends on the material and construction.

  • Boots with stitched soles are easier to resole than glued ones.
  • Look for brands using synthetic leather or rubber soles that support resoling.
  • Repairs like patching the upper or replacing insoles are usually straightforward.

Before buying, check if the manufacturer offers repair services or detailed care instructions.
